高分悬赏~matlab中,定义了一个X=[i,j],如何求出任意两个之间的差?并求出最大值?

来源:百度知道 编辑:UC知道 时间:2024/06/07 11:56:56
高分悬赏~matlab中,定义了一个X=[i,j],如何求出任意两个之间的差?(x[i]-x[j]的绝对值)并求出最大值?

[m,n]=size(X)
for i=1:m
for j=1:n
A(i,j)=X(i)-X(j)
end
end
max(A(:))
你看可以吗

题目有点不清楚。X是个什么?一个元素为j和i的二元素向量?还是大小为i,j的二维数组?
你是不是说二维平面上一堆点,存在X矩阵中,求出任意两个点的距离,接着求出其中的最大距离?